When in operation, a generator produces Carbon Monoxide (CO)—a colorless, odorless, and extremely dangerous gas if inhaled. Placing the machine in enclosed spaces such as a basement, storage room, or garage can lead to gas accumulation and pose a serious threat to the health of users.
Always operate the equipment in a well-ventilated area. If you experience symptoms such as dizziness, nausea, or headaches, leave the area immediately, get fresh air, and open doors and windows for ventilation.
Rain, humid air, and damp conditions are all electrically conductive environments. Operating a generator in these conditions creates a high risk of electrical conduction or surface discharge, which can cause short circuits, fires, or electric shock accidents.
The generator should be placed on a flat, dry surface in a well-ventilated area, and it should be protected from direct contact with water to ensure safe operation.
Improperly connecting a generator can cause the electrical current to back-feed into the power grid, which can damage electrical appliances and even pose a fatal risk to users.
If you require a regular backup power source from a generator, the safest solution is to install an Automatic Transfer Switch (ATS) to ensure safety.
The fuels used to run generators, such as gasoline and diesel, are highly flammable. Therefore, they must be stored in a cool, dry, and well-ventilated place, away from ignition sources and flammable materials. Fuel should also be stored outside of living areas to minimize the risk of fire or explosion.
